On the 20 May 2006, Limerick came to a standstill as Munster were in the final of the Heineken
Rugby Cup. In the run up to the match Limerick city was awash with red the colour of the
Munster Team. That day a large screen was erected on O Connell
Street and hundreds of supporters turned out in their reds to cheer on the team and watch the
match.
